WebbPerformance criteria for prosthetic sockets and orthotic devices include strength sufficient to withstand maximum expected stresses, durability, minimal weight, and minimal fabrication cost. Unfortunately, designing for these goals is difficult because of a lack of comprehensive data on component material properties.
